> This assumes PSCI 0.2 but actually the cpu_on function is still reading
> the id from device tree.
> Could you please change that too for uniformity?
There's actually quite a bit more required, detecting the DT compat
string for v0.2 and following the updated bindings for that case.
Having done that we need to use the 0.2 function ids for the existing
calls too. And these new calls need to check that 0.2 is present and
fail on 0.1.
